Abstract

The problem of searching and detecting spatial LSB (Least Significant Bits) steganographic images on the Internet is discussed. A full scheme on images searching and detecting is investigated, and a novel steganalysis algorithm, LSM algorithm, is proposed. In the scheme, doubtful images will be detected with RS, SPA and LSM method and associated decision will be given depending on these three methods. By adopting heuristic method, once the detector captures an image, same images in the same searching spaces can be found quickly. The simulation results show that the scheme is effective for spatial LSB steganographic images searching and detection on the Internet.
